Использованиеsplit
(GNU coreutils):
split -nr/1/4 input > output
-n
генерировать CHUNKS
выходные файлы и CHUNKS
как
r/K/N
использовать циклическое распределение и выводить только Kth из N в стандартный вывод без разделения строк/записей I also wonder what 'abi' stand for
I don't understand why it requires python '3.6'
ABI расшифровывается как Двоичный интерфейс приложения и это причина, по которой вы не можете установить пакет python3 -setuptools --он был собран с Python 3.6, поэтому его нельзя запустить с более новой версией Питон *. Если вы устанавливаете Python 3.9 вручную, вы не можете использовать системные пакеты, собранные с Python 3.6, вы также должны установить другие модули Python вручную или установить Python 3.6 из репозиториев, вы можете, например, настроить автономное локальное зеркало с помощью ваша подписка (это руководство предназначено для RHV, но аналогичный подход будет работать и для RHEL, вы также можете проверить эту статью портала для клиентов , в которой объясняется, как создать локальное репо с помощью репосинхронизации ).
*)Python является интерпретируемым языком, поэтому ABI обычно не играет большой роли при работе с ним, но сам Python написан на C, поэтому модули, которые также написаны на C (, используют внутреннюю библиотеку Python ). скомпилированный для конкретной версии, Python не гарантирует стабильности ABI между второстепенными выпусками.